Are the fruits of the Queen Palm edible?

Yes, both fruits and heart of palm are edible according to the University of Florida extension (Institute of Food and Agricultural Sciences) in a fact sheet (MDCE 00-50-1) produced November 2000

Are hazel nuts fruit or vegetable?

Hazelnuts are classified as fruits, specifically a type of dry fruit known as a "nut." They develop from the flowering part of the hazel tree and contain a seed, which is the edible part we commonly consume. While they may sometimes be associated with vegetables in culinary contexts, botanically, they are indeed fruits.


Are there edible plants in Antarctica?

Yes there is an edible plant in Antarctica. The sub-Antarctic edible plant is known as Kerguelen Cabbage.

Is these true or false cereal grasses produce large numbers of a type of edible dry fruit called grain?

True. Cereal grasses, such as wheat, rice, and corn, produce large numbers of edible dry fruits known as grains. These grains are harvested and processed for various food products, making them a staple in diets around the world.
